We’re a biological computing company at the heart of a new era with the world’s first commercial biological computer, the CL1 – available for independent lab use and remote cloud connection. 

The CL1 fuses lab-cultivated neurons from human stem cells with hard silicon to create a new, more advanced and sustainable form of AI, known as “Synthetic Biological Intelligence” (SBI). This holds enormous possibilities to advance medical research and solve complex challenges in health, science and technology.

🥼 The CL1 for labs
The CL1 is designed for accurate independent lab use to open a new field of insight and discovery via real neural networks. Test how human neurons process information and learn to improve clinical trials and treatments, and assist in early disease detection. 

💻 The CL1 for developers 
Connect to the CL1 via the cloud to experiment and build on a biological computer without a lab or specialised experience. Deploy custom code and applications remotely, discover the capabilities of biological computing, access raw data produced and own what you create.
